   ### Description
   
   Unfortunately it is very often when NB doesn't see serious changes in code. 
For example, there is a `Project A` that depends on `Project B`. `Project A` is 
compiled without any errors and NB shows no error in the project and its 
packages. 
   
   Now, we do serious changes in `Project B` and compile it. NB shows errors in 
`Project A`, although `Project A` is again compiled without any errors.
   
   Restarting NB doesn't help. The only solution is to clear NB cache. If there 
is another ways, please tell me, but I didn't find. That's why I suggest to add 
functionality that will clear NB cache for certain project and make NB scan 
this project again.
